About Zhengjun Xia
Zhengjun Xia is a scholar working on Plant Science, Molecular Biology, Agronomy and Crop Science, Civil and Structural Engineering and Cell Biology, having authored 45 papers that have together received 2.6k indexed citations. Recurring topics across this work include Soybean genetics and cultivation (37 papers), Legume Nitrogen Fixing Symbiosis (30 papers), Plant Molecular Biology Research (12 papers), Plant pathogens and resistance mechanisms (8 papers), Photosynthetic Processes and Mechanisms (4 papers), Nematode management and characterization studies (4 papers), Plant Disease Resistance and Genetics (3 papers) and Agronomic Practices and Intercropping Systems (3 papers). The work is most often cited by research in Plant Science (2.5k citations), Agronomy and Crop Science (303 citations), Horticulture (10 citations), Genetics (154 citations) and Molecular Biology (383 citations). Zhengjun Xia has collaborated with scholars based in China, Japan and United States. Frequent co-authors include Kyuya Harada, Satoshi Watanabe, Yasutaka Tsubokura, Satoshi Tabata, Shusei Sato, Toyoaki Anai, Tetsuya Yamada, Fanjiang Kong, Hong Zhai and Baohui Liu. Their work appears in journals such as PLoS ONE, International Journal of Molecular Sciences, Frontiers in Plant Science, Breeding Science and PLANT PHYSIOLOGY.
